Transformative Planning How Your Healthcare Organization Can Strategize For An Uncertain Future 1st Edition Summary: Traditional strategic planning too often results in incremental change focused more on next year’s budget than on creative growth and sustainable development. Leadership teams struggle to “paint with two brushes”: building in transformative change while maintaining current operations. To transcend existing systems and achieve their organization’s unique vision, healthcare leaders must embrace uncertainty and incorporate flexibility into their long-term planning. They must prepare for a range of potential futures—while maintaining current operations—because agility and adaptability are what will define future success. Transformative Planning: How Your Healthcare Organization Can Strategize for an Uncertain Future explains how leadership teams can lay the groundwork for new, transformational healthcare delivery models while simultaneously meeting the requirements of today. Author Jim Austin shares the essential frameworks, tools, and processes for developing and implementing long-term strategic and execution plans that embrace uncertainty. The book’s four-step model for transformational change covers: Mental models, decision making, and decision trapsVision and strategic prioritiesStrategy development and scenario planningExecution frameworkLeadership teams and governing boards at healthcare organizations of all kinds will find Transformative Planning to be an essential guide to planning strategically for today and tomorrow.
